Menstrual sex hazards Having sex during menstruation is very harmful, but some women take chances and cannot resist the temptation of their male partners during this special period, thus engaging in dangerous sex. Let’s take a look at the dangers of having sex during menstruation. 1. Due to excitement, the female genitals become congested, resulting in increased menstrual volume and prolonged menstrual period. 2. Men may bring bacteria into the vagina. Menstrual blood is a good breeding ground for bacteria and other microorganisms. Bacteria can easily breed and spread along the many tiny wounds and ruptured blood vessels in the endometrium, infecting the endometrium and even affecting the fallopian tubes and pelvic organs, thus causing unnecessary trouble to the woman. 3. Menstrual secretions entering the male urethra may also cause urethritis. 4. Having sex during menstruation may cause sperm to meet the damaged endometrium and overflowing blood cells, and even enter the blood, which may induce the production of anti-sperm antibodies, leading to immune infertility and sterility. 5. Having sex during menstruation may cause uterine contraction during sexual impulse, which may squeeze endometrial fragments into the pelvic cavity, causing endometriosis and leading to infertility. Why are women more susceptible to illness during menstruation? The normal female reproductive system has multiple defense barriers: the first is in the vagina. There are lactobacilli here, which can produce lactic acid and maintain the acidic environment of the vagina, making it difficult for invading pathogens to gain a foothold and reproduce. The second line of defense is the cervix. There is a mucus plug here, which acts like a cork, preventing pathogens from entering the uterine cavity. The third line of defense is the endometrium of the uterine cavity, which has many wrinkles that prevent bacteria from entering the fallopian tubes. During menstruation, the endometrium peels off and the adhered bacteria are also "flushed out" of the uterine cavity. |
